History of Cloud Gaming
The history of cloud gaming dates back to the early 2000s, when companies began exploring the potential of streaming technology for video games. This innovation aimed to reduce the capital expenditure associated with traditional gaming platforms. It was a significant shift in the industry. Early attempts, such as OnLive, demonstrated the feasibility of this model. Many were skeptical at first. Over time, advancements in internet infrastructure and compression technologies improved user experience. This evolution has been remarkable.
